Global Human Rights and EU Values
Funds research to strengthen global human rights, gender equality, accountability and the EU’s credibility as a values-based actor.
In a multipolar world, persecution, discrimination and violence against vulnerable and marginalised groups intersect with trade, investment, foreign policy and contested accountability. This Research and Innovation Action supports evidence that helps EU and national policymakers protect rights globally while maintaining a consistent, values-based reputation.

Examine how EU external action, global governance, trade and geopolitical interests affect human rights and gender and age equality. Study accountability for international crimes, cooperation with third countries, humanitarian assistance, rule of law, sanctions, conditionality, trade agreements, supply chains, labour standards and Global Gateway investment. Focus on vulnerable or marginalised people, including ethnic and religious minorities, people with disabilities, migrants, women, LGBTIQ people, refugees, older people and indigenous peoples.
